编程题
### 问题描述
小蓝最近在玩一种很 new 的数字游戏,规则如下:
小蓝初始有两个正整数 $n,m$,他可以对 $n$ 进行 $k$ 次以下操作:
选择 $n$ 的一个非 $0$ 的数位 $d$,将 $n$ 变成 $\lfloor\frac{n}{d}\rfloor $。
小蓝想知道他在 $k$ 次操作后能否将 $n$ 变成 $m$。
### 输入格式
输入仅一行,包含三整数 $n, k, m$。
### 输出格式
输出仅一行,包含一个字符串,如果可行,则输出 `Yes`,否则输出 `No`。
### 样例输入
```text
13 2 4
```
### 样例输出
```text
Yes
```
### 说明
在样例中:
第一次操作:选择 $13$ 中的 $1$,那么 $13$ 变成 $13$。
第二次操作:选择 $13$ 中的 $3$,那么 $13$ 变成 $4$。
### 评测数据规模
对于 $100$% 的评测数据,$1\leq n,m,k \le 10^{10}$。